1. Improves Digestion:

Papaya has papain, an enzyme that effectively breaks down complex food structures. That’s one of the reasons why many chefs use papaya to soften the meat. Regularly feeding your baby 2-3 ounce of papaya can improve his digestion.

2. Boosts Immunity:

A baby’s immune system is still developing and is not as strong as that of adults. Babies are prone to contracting infections and illnesses. Papaya is a rich source of Vitamin C. The essential nutrient helps strengthen the infant’s immune system and keep diseases at bay.

6. Cures Constipation:

If your infant is suffering from constipation, try feeding him 2-3 ounce of mashed papaya twice a day. Papaya is rich in fiber and a natural laxative that can help regulate your baby’s bowel movement. It is an age-old home remedy for constipation.

A Word Of Caution:

Follow these tips to feed papaya to your precious baby safely:

  • Check The Ripeness Of The Fruit: Well, there is no measuring device to ascertain it. But feel, touch and taste the fruit before you pick one for your baby. Never feed your baby an unripe papaya as it could lead to aches and cramps in the stomach.
  • Take It Slow: Feed your baby only a couple of spoons of mashed papaya every day for four days and watch out for any allergic reactions. If your baby shows any sign of discomfort, stop feeding him papaya right away. If he is fine, let him enjoy eating the delicious fruit.
  • Limit The Quantity: Moderation is the key to a healthy diet. An overdose of papaya can make your baby suffer from stomach aches.
